Scatterplot Zoom ZoomIcon

Alternatively, you may need to simply zoom in on a subset of points to see a region of the broader analysis set in more detail. Click on the ZoomIcon2 icon shown in Figure 29, then select a region within the Scatterplot by clicking and holding the mouse button until the shaded region defines the area to be zoomed. Releasing the mouse button redraws the selected region, scaling point positions to fill the Scatterplot view. The icon is now yellowed ZoomIconYellow, indicating that the view is zoomed. Zooming in further can be accomplished by repeating the zoom selection process. At any point, you can return to the originally scaled view by clicking anywhere in the background.

Unlike the analysis subset operation, set membership remains constant, irrespective of whether selected points are visible in the zoom or not. Consequently, the Time Series Plots and the Metadata Table rows do not change in response to zooming.
